Job title: Case Manager:
Internal Case Manager and VA Case Manager

Reports to: Director of Internal Case Management

FLSA Status: Full-time/Exempt

The Internal Case Manager and VA Case Manager is responsible for direct case management services of the VA Per Diem dorm and GATES dorm. These services include the coordination of community resources that support and promote long-term housing needs and should place and emphasis on the homeless community and Veteran community. These programs develop sustainable, quality driven programming which focuses on the individuals housing goals and allows the Internal Case Manager and VA case manager to provide a direct linkage to Veteran, mainstream, and community resources for participants.

The desired candidate will have knowledge of the challenges faced by the Veteran community and recovery supportive services within the Milwaukee area. The Internal Case Manager and VA case manager will also provide collaboration with internal and external partners including Guest House Fund Development staff and VA Liaison. The Internal Case Manager and VA case manager will also participate in Comprehensive Service Team (CST) meetings, community networking and collaboration events, and represent the agency at Veteran Initiative meetings.

Guest House of Milwaukee, the largest housing program provider in Wisconsin

Guest House of Milwaukee, the largest housing program provider in Wisconsin, has been dedicated to addressing homelessness since 1982. Originally a short-term emergency shelter, we now offer a comprehensive range of onsite and community-based programs tailored to the evolving needs of individuals facing housing insecurity. As we enter an exciting growth phase, our commitment to client-centered solutions remains steadfast. With over 40 years of experience, our dedicated staff and partners work to create lasting change for our most vulnerable community members.

We envision a Greater Milwaukee that prioritizes care and tackles the root causes of homelessness.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Manage a case load of up to 20 clients.
  • Provide full case management services for GATES Program and VA Per Diem program, including implementation of Individualized Service Plans (ISP), administrating assessments to determine client needs, and file maintenance.
  • Work directly with participants to progress towards income, health, and housing sustainability by directly assisting or providing referrals to community providers/services. Complete necessary follow-up or actions to assist clients in achieving their goals and meeting their needs.
  • Utilize community and veteran resources that provides services to Grant Per Diem clients such as job-readiness, literacy and GED/diploma programs, AODA and Mental Health treatment, counseling, benefits, drivers license recovery and housing.
  • Provide resources and referrals for a wide range of community-based programming and services to aid in the self-sufficiency, self-advocacy and overall improved quality of life.
  • Track participation, referrals, progress towards housing and other key elements within the program design.
  • Create and distribute workshop/activity schedules and ensure appropriate record keeping and reporting.
  • Accurately enter data in the agency database and Clarity in a timely manner.
  • Participate in the facilitation of VA/emergency shelter dorm meetings and weekly meetings with the VA liaison.
  • Participate in discharge planning and care coordination to assure that appropriate high-quality care is available to the resident upon exit from the program.
  • Some after-hour availability is required to respond to after-hour emergencies.
  • Other duties as assigned by the Director of Internal Case Management.
